
This stoneware plate is covered with black slip (liquid clay), left to dry for a while before the design is carved out with a sharp too. This is called sgraffito.
It has been glazed and the plate is both dishwasher and microwave proof.

A large mug for your favourite cuppa in the morning. Holding about 500ml (or just over half a pint) this mug is one you can wrap your hands round.
Its made from stoneware clay and is suitable for hand or dishwashing, and can be used in the microwave.
To make it I have thrown the clay to a slightly barrelled shape, coated it with blue cobalt oxide, made and attached the handle before drying and and biscuit firing it.
The biscuit fired mug has then had two different glazes applied before a second firing in excess of 1220 (2228F) degrees celsius.
A beautiful pink rimmed blue and purple handmade ceramic bowl which is totally unique.
The bowl is 16cm in diameter and 7cm tall.
It’s suitable for fruit or a salad, or just for display.
It has been thrown from stoneware clay, and fired to 1000 degrees celcius before being decorated and glazed. It was then gloss fired to over 1200 degrees.

A slip carved plate, turquoise in colour.
The plate has been thrown in white earthenware clay and has a shiny glaze.
Earthenware is a traditional clay for dinnerware, and can be used in the dishwasher, but is not good for use in a microwave oven.
The design is carved out randomly and each plate is unique.
